How much does a Licensed Practical Nurse make in Murray, UT?

The average salary for a Licensed Practical Nurse is $60,240 per year in Murray, UT.

A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) in Murray, UT, earns an average yearly salary of $60,240. This figure reflects the median income for LPNs in the area, providing a solid benchmark for job seekers. The salary range for LPNs in Murray varies, with some earning as low as $54,000 and others reaching up to $85,800 annually. This range offers a glimpse into the potential earnings based on experience and other factors.


LPNs in Murray, UT, can expect to see their salaries influenced by several factors. These include years of experience, specific healthcare facilities, and the demand for healthcare services in the area. What are the best paying companies for a Licensed Practical Nurse in Murray, UT?

Licensed Practical Nurses in Murray, UT, can find excellent opportunities with top-paying companies. Intermountain Health offers an average salary of $64,217, making it a leading choice. Rocky Mountain Care and Harmony Home Health and Hospice also provide competitive salaries, with averages of $59,393 and $54,471, respectively. These companies value skilled nurses and offer rewarding career paths.
